Cristiano Ronaldo-Lionel Messi Reunion? Ex-PSG Star Could Faces His Old Rival Again – Report

When Lionel Messi was leaving Paris Saint-Germain, one of the options vying for the 36-year-old was Al-Hilal. However, the Saudi Arabian side eventually lost out along with FC Barcelona as the Argentine went to Inter Miami. 

However, with the South Florida club out of the MLS playoffs, rumors are circulating about whether the 2022 FIFA World Cup winner will go out on loan. Inter Miami doesn’t play until February, so a six-month loan isn’t out of the realm of possibility.

Where will the former PSG star go? Well, SPORT reports (h/t Foot Mercato) that Saudi Arabia is attempting to bring Messi over for a few months to reignite the rivalry with Cristiano Ronaldo. 

“The internal evaluations are still ongoing; news is expected soon,” Rudy Galetti, a journalist for Sky Sports, said about the Saudi Pro League looking to seduce Messi (h/t MARCA). 

The reporting doesn’t reveal which team the club would be in the mix for Messi. Al-Hilal did pivot to Plan B after failing to land Messi this past summer. They paid PSG €90 million for Neymar Jr., so will the club be circling back for the seven-time Ballon d’Or winner?
